GPS art of a dragon drawn at one of Kyoto’s most popular Hatsumode spot🐉✨
This GPS art course allows you to draw the Chinese character for the Chinese zodiac animal “dragon (龍)” around Shinsen-en Garden, a Hatsumode spot in Kyoto that is associated with dragons.
Shinsen-en in Kyoto has long been rumored to have a Ryuketsu (dragon hole) and is known as a power spot where one can feel the strong energy of the dragon god. The Zenjo Ryuoh shrine is enshrined on an island in the center of Shinsen-en. Zenjo Ryuoh is one of the Dragon Lords, the object of prayers for rain, and is the deity that Kobo-Daishi Kukai summoned from northern India to bring good harvests.
Since 2024 is the Year of the Dragon, Kyoto Shinsen-en may become a popular Hatsumode spot. Please try it as a sightseeing tour to avoid the density 🐉✨
